摘要

Photogrammetric softwares, functions and applications were tremendously effected by developments of image proccessing technologies in past decades. One of the applications of photogrammetric softwares is digital orthophoto production. Most of orthophoto products are used of planning, monitoring, GIS application,etc. A digital orthophoto plays great important role to take fast decision. Especially to control activities in large areas and countywide. Besides this, according to parallel development image processing technologies, it is necessary to test an orthophoto for accuracy, cost and time consuming.lt is important to complete whole cadastral mapping and to fast renovation of cadastre for large countries, like us. To do that it can be a usefull way to use orthophotos for renovation, if the accuracy, applicable, reliable and cost of orthophoto is sufficient. So it can be called "fast cadastre" or "mobile cadastre". This paper presents a test results by including geometric accuracy, cost of an orthophoto and required time to produce an orthophoto for large scale mapping. An investigation carried out especially for large scale cadastral mapping and cadastral renovation purposes.
